Abstract
A combustion chamber may include a first surface and a second surface interconnected by a wall forming a chamber having a central axis. The first surface may define an exhaust opening and the second surface defining a pilot opening, wherein the exhaust opening and the pilot opening align along the central axis. A plurality of inlet ports may be configured to deliver air to the chamber. A plurality of fuel ports may be arranged on an inside of the second surface to deliver fuel to the chamber. The air flow from the inlet ports and fuel from the fuel ports may oppose each other to create a vortex of product proximal to the second surface.
